What Happens During Your First Training Session?

Your first session is a private, one-on-one lesson between you, your dog, and one of our certified trainers. There are no group settings in our private obedience programs. Your trainer will ask about your dog’s history, current behaviors, and your goals before introducing the first command in the sequence.

The session moves between trainer demonstration and owner participation. You do not just watch; you work with your dog directly under your trainer’s guidance. Most owners leave the first session with at least one command their dog is already responding to.

What Commands Will My Dog Start Learning First?

This depends on the program you choose, but most obedience programs begin with come, sit, down, and place. These foundational commands establish the communication framework that every additional command builds from.

Our Basic Obedience Training program covers come, sit, down, place, leash walking, and the off command over 4 weeks. Our 8-week Basic and Advanced Obedience program extends that into extended recall, heel, watch, and front. By the end of the 8-week program, your dog is responding to commands in real-world environments with distractions present.

What Is the Difference Between Private Lessons and Board and Train?

Private lessons mean you attend every session weekly alongside your dog. Programs run 4 or 8 weeks and are priced from $600 to $1,075. You train together each week, practice at home between sessions, and build the skills alongside your dog over time.

Board and train means your dog lives and trains with one of our certified trainers full-time during the program. Programs run 1 to 3 weeks and range from $1,700 to $4,500. Every board and train program includes a lifetime command guarantee and a private one-on-one handoff session at the end, where we walk you through every command before your dog comes home.

The right format depends on your schedule, your dog’s behavioral needs, and how involved you want to be during the training period.

 

What Happens After Your First Class?

Your trainer gives you a clear practice plan before you leave. You will know which commands to reinforce, how to reinforce them, and what to avoid doing between sessions. The consistency you build at home between classes is what makes training hold long-term.

After the full program, whether lessons or board and train, we do not consider training complete until you are confident in handling every command yourself. That is what the handoff is for.
